BMI, or body mass index, is a calculation to assess your weight-height relationship and make a preliminary determination of underweight, normal weight, overweight, or obese. Enter your weight and height to calculate your BMI.

 Body Mass Index Chart
BMI Weight Status
Below 18.5 Underweight
18.5-25.0 Normal
25.0-30.0 Overweight
30.0-40.0 Obese
40 and Above Morbidly Obese

Laparoscopic Gastric Bypass Surgery Patient Experience St. Louis Missouri

I had my surgery on November 19, 2004. I had full gastric bypass. My BMI was 52. My weight was 438 pounds. I am now at 295 pounds. My BMI is 35. The reason I had the surgery was I had diabetes severely, I had sleep apnea severely, I had high blood pressure. I was losing feeling in my feet, my legs. My general doctor called me an insulin sponge I could take 200, 300, 400 units of insulin a day and I would never get below 300 sugar count. So, I thought it is time if you want to see 50, it is time to have it done. Since I have had it done, I have been really active. I have normal blood pressure. My sugar is at 90 all the time. I do not have high blood sugar. I have got feeling back in my feet and legs. I do not have sleep apnea any more and I am enjoying life now. I am enjoying it big time.
